Gym Equipment: Your Guide to a Complete Home Setup
Building a well-equipped home gym doesn't have to cost a fortune. With careful planning and smart choices, you can create a environment for a comprehensive workout program without needing a commercial gym. Consider starting with basic pieces like dumbbell weights – these are incredibly versatile for targeting different muscle groups. A reliable resistance band package is also a great inclusion for warm-ups and specific exercises. Don't overlook about cardio options either; a jump rope is a cheap and efficient way to get your heart rate up. As you advance, you could invest in larger pieces like a weight bench, a chin-up bar, or even a portable treadmill to expand your options. Ultimately, your home gym needs to be tailored to what you want to achieve.

Choosing Your Ultimate Home Gym Gear
So, you're ready to create your dream home gym! Beyond the location, the most important aspect is equipment selection. Don't just rush to buying everything you catches your eye. Consider your fitness goals first. A powerlifter’s demands are vastly different from those of a cardio enthusiast. A good starting point is to assess the kinds of workouts you'll be doing. For general fitness, a flexible selection like adjustable weights, a training bench, resistance bands, and a bell kettle set are great. Serious lifters might need a power rack or cage, a barbell and plates, and possibly a pulley system. Don't dismiss aerobic equipment either – consider a treadmill, elliptical, or exercise bike depending on your choice.
